Block

#23,108,415
Block Number
23,108,415 @ 10/28/2025, 01:26:00
Status
Finalized
ID
0x01609b3fc9748307504d624b3f88220af639224857bb8f863f99098618a06ed2
Transactions
Gas Used
3742977/40000000 (9.36% Used)
Base Fee
10,000 Gwei
Total Score
2,257,671,913 (+101)
Rewards
1.34 VTHO